In the UK (and maybe Ireland too) you dont get every game live on Liveafl.tv , for example this week the Collingwood v WC game was not available live (the others were). I believe this is because of contract with pay tv in the UK (ESPN).

I suspect that the GF will NOT be streamed live by liveafl.tv in the UK because the tv rights contract. It is on ESPN live in the UK, I just checked.
 
ESPN2 is only picking up coverage from 1am EST, so from the second quarter onwards, due to an MLS game they are contracted in showing. The whole thing will be shown with 1 hr pre-game on ESPN Classic from 11:30pm EST. All games were not on liveafl.tv. It depends on what region you're in and which local networks in your region also have games. For example, in the USA ESPN3 carries 2 or 3 games each week and those games are not on liveafl.tv in the USA but all the others are.
